[Autonomic nervous system as a source of biomarkers in Parkinson's disease]

Abstract

No validated biomarker is yet available for Parkinson's disease (PD). Clinical PD symptoms include dopa-responsive motor symptoms and dopa-resistant non motor symptoms. Some of the non motor symptoms begin during the premotor stage, like constipation, hyposmia or REM-sleep disorders. Dementia, gait disorders and dysarthria occur in later stages of the disease. PD pathology extends well beyond the substantia nigra. It affects autonomic and non autonomic nuclei in the brainstem and in the medulla, the olfactory bulb and the peripheral autonomic nervous system. Alpha-synuclein aggregates, called Lewy bodies and Lewy neurites, are detectable in these structures at early stages. The study of the enteric nervous system (ENS) displays the Lewy pathology in living patients through the digestive biopsies. Minor salivary glands analysis could be a good marker as well, but this needs confirmation. An anatomopathologic PD biomarker would be interesting at different stages of PD: for the positive diagnosis, to follow the progression and to develop neuroprotective treatments.
